网站开发 模块化:中小团队如何低成本快速搭建高复用系统

发布时间:2026/6/17 5:29:31
网站开发 模块化:中小团队如何低成本快速搭建高复用系统

很多老板或者刚入行的站长跟我吐槽,说现在的网站开发太慢,改个字体、换个Banner都要找程序员排期,动不动就等个三五天。其实这事儿真不赖程序员,多半是当初架构没选对。今天咱不聊那些高大上的技术名词,就聊聊怎么让网站开发 模块化,让改个页面像搭积木一样简单。

咱们先说个真事儿。去年有个做本地生活服务的朋友找我,他原来的网站是纯手工敲代码的,每个页面都是独立的HTML文件。后来他想加个“预约服务”的功能,结果因为底层逻辑耦合太紧,改一个地方,另一个地方就报错。最后不得不重写整个前端架构,花了半个月,钱没少花,用户还流失了一波。这就是典型的非模块化开发的痛点:牵一发而动全身。

什么是模块化?说人话,就是把网站拆成一个个独立的小零件。比如导航栏、搜索框、商品卡片、页脚这些,都是独立的模块。你写好一个导航栏,以后不管是在首页、列表页还是详情页,直接调用这个模块就行。不用每次新建页面都重新画一遍。这就像买乐高,你不需要每次从头烧塑料,直接拿现成的块拼起来,速度快,还不容易出错。

在具体的网站开发 模块化实践中,我建议从两个维度入手。第一是UI组件库。现在很多前端框架,比如Vue或者React,都有成熟的组件库。你可以基于这些库,封装出适合自己业务的组件。比如你们是做餐饮的,就封装一个“菜品展示模块”,包含图片、价格、加购按钮。以后上新品,运营人员在后台填个数据,前端自动渲染出这个模块,连程序员都不用动。

第二是业务逻辑模块化。别把所有代码都塞在一个大文件里。把用户登录、支付接口、数据查询这些功能拆分成独立的服务或模块。这样以后想换支付渠道,或者升级数据库,只需要改对应的模块,不会影响其他功能。这种解耦的方式,虽然前期搭建稍微麻烦点,但后期维护成本能降低至少40%。

当然,模块化不是万能药。有些小网站,一天就几页内容,搞模块化纯属杀鸡用牛刀。但对于那些需要频繁更新内容、功能复杂的平台来说,模块化是必经之路。我见过一个电商后台,通过模块化改造,以前开发一个新活动页面要3天,现在只要半天,因为大部分组件都是现成的,只需要调整一下参数和样式。

这里有个小坑要注意,别为了模块化而模块化。有些团队把每个按钮都做成独立模块,结果导致页面加载时调用了几百个接口,反而拖慢了速度。模块化的核心是“复用”和“解耦”,如果一个模块只用一次,那就没必要单独拆出来,直接写在页面里更省事。

另外,团队协作也是模块化的一大优势。以前写代码,前端和后端容易扯皮,接口对不上。模块化之后,前端可以先用Mock数据开发自己的模块,后端同步开发接口,两边互不干扰,最后再组装。这样并行开发,效率直接翻倍。

最后想说,网站开发 模块化 不是一蹴而就的,它需要前期的规划。如果你现在的项目还没开始,或者老项目想重构,一定要把模块化思维融入进去。别怕前期多花点时间设计组件结构,后期省下的时间和金钱,绝对让你觉得值。毕竟,在这个快节奏的时代,谁能让网站迭代更快,谁就能抢占更多市场先机。

本文关键词:网站开发 模块化